SUV Catches Fire At Yacht Club In Nassau County: VIDEO
Video shows heavy flames and thick black smoke shooting out of what appeared to be a convertible Ford Bronco.
PORT WASHINGTON, NY — An SUV burst into flames outside the Port Washington Yacht Club. The Port Washington Fire Department said Thursday afternoon it was called to the club for a car fire.
Engine 8513 arrived at the blaze first and extinguished the flames with the front jump line.
Video showed firefighters dousing what appeared to be a convertible Ford Bronco as heavy flames and thick, black smoke shot out of the vehicle.
